Ok, so I just reached out to Toyota customer care. In asking them this question they said that the inverter puts out "a modified sign wave, more similar to a square wave, which might not be compatible with all devices." So there you go, it's a square wave!

Just tested both my Tacoma and 4Runner both Hybrids with 2400w Inverter and they both charged my Ecoflow Delta pro perfectly @1700w plus. Since I think your issues were with the 400w the inverter must be a different type or something I'm not an inverter pro by any means. One thing I did notice is the Inverter must be under the center console as it's pretty loud.

I confirmed again, the Ecoflow delta 2 at 40% charge and waiting 15 minutes with engine running doesn’t accept the 120V, likely because not pure sine wave (had this issues with generators and my home Ecoflow delta pro) but did work with Milwaukee charger.
